A detailed illustration of a wooden cabinet filled with a vast collection of small, eclectic trinkets and curiosities.

The central image is a dense, colourful illustration of a large wooden cabinet divided into numerous small, irregular cubbyholes. Each compartment is packed with a diverse array of miniature items, creating a collage-like effect. The collection includes vintage clocks, small toys, tiny framed photographs, glassware, patterned textiles, books, and various novelty objects, giving the impression of a lifelong collector's personal archive. A recurring motif of small cats and kittens appears hidden amongst the objects throughout the shelving units.

The composition is highly detailed and busy, utilizing a grid-like structure that guides the eye across the frame. The wooden shelves have a warm, earthy tone, providing a neutral backdrop for the vibrant, multi-coloured assortment of items tucked into every corner. The lighting is bright and even, highlighting the textures of the individual objects, from smooth glass surfaces to soft fabric toys.

The overall style is whimsical and illustrative, reminiscent of a complex hidden-picture puzzle. The scene is framed by a light blue border, which features a large antique pocket watch on the right side and a wooden-plank sign at the top left titled "No. 6 Curious Cupboards". The blend of nostalgic items, eclectic decor, and playful feline characters creates a cheerful and inquisitive mood.
